			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://www.mccarran.com/"><img style="border-bottom: 0px;border-left: 0px;margin: 0px 5px 0px 0px;border-top: 0px;border-right: 0px" border="0" alt="Allegiant fuels passenger growth at Las Vegas airport" align="left" src="http://blogs.terrapinn.com/bluesky/files/2012/04/872883_poker_chips_3.jpg" width="244" height="183" /> McCarran International Airport</a> handled nearly 3.7 million passengers in March, say Airport officials in Las Vegas. That&#8217;s up 2.5% compared with the same month one year ago. </p>
<p>McCarran officials said Thursday that traffic at the primary airport servicing Sin City is up 3% through the first three months of the year. </p>
<p><a href="http://www.allegiantair.com/">Allegiant Air</a> posted the largest year-over-year increase by percentage. Nearly 30% more passengers used the airline in Las Vegas in March compared with the same month last year. </p>
<p>Traffic for <a href="http://www.southwest.com/">Southwest Airlines</a> was flat. Southwest is the airport&#8217;s largest carrier. Traffic on <a href="http://www.usairways.com">US Airways</a> flights was down more than 15%. </p>
<p>Officials say the airport handled 9.9 million passengers, combined, between January and March.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>An <a href="http://www.marketwatch.com/story/china-cord-blood-corporation-announces-completion-of-65-million-convertible-debt-financing-with-kkr-2012-04-27">article</a> on MarketWatch reported that <a href="http://www.chinacordbloodcorp.com">China Cord Blood Corporation</a>, the largest cord blood bank in China, announced on April 12, a US$65 million convertible debt financing with funds affiliated with KKR China Growth Fund L.P., one of the largest China-focused investment funds&#160; </p>
<p>&#160;</p>
<p>“The convertible debt carries a 7% interest per annum and inclusive of the interest, a total internal rate of return of 12% per annum.” the article noted. </p>

<p>In one of the graphics from his presentation, he showed 27% users use mobile web to research their destinations via mobile.&#160; 29% use their mobile to actually reserve and book accommodation, whilst 39% of smart phones users have a travel app installed on the mobile.&#160; He also looks forward to the developments in LBS and NFC technology.</p>
<p>One of the more interesting points of this presentation is the rise of tablets and travel.&#160; 44% of iPad users travel for business.&#160; 75% of mobile traffic to lastminute.com came from iPad users and the tablet owners salary results from Google declare the 36% of iPad users earn 80k+ which shows the gap in wealth between smartphone and tablet users.&#160; have you tapped into this market?&#160; If you’re in the travel business then having a tablet app is an essential business tool for travellers on the go.</p>

<p>Bergen light rail, a part of the Bergen programme for transportation, urban development, and the environment, is set up to coordinate and prioritise public transport and road construction for a period of 20 years. Mott MacDonald has been recently appointed as the detailed design engineer for Stage 3 of the Bergen light rail transport system project. The company will oversee all aspects of the project including civil, systems and environmental design, architecture, landscape, noise and vibration, traction power substations and ancillary buildings. Worth about 220 million Euros, it comprises of the 7.2km of double track from Rådal to Flesland airport, 2.8km of tunnels and over 1km of structures including a feature structure over the Flyplassvegen at Birkelandsskiftet. 			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><a href="http://blogs.terrapinn.com/mining/2011/11/29/chinese-steelmakers-keen-secure-supplies-big-3-vale-rio-tinto-bhp/1261296_metal_texture_3-jpg/" rel="attachment wp-att-880"><img src="http://blogs.terrapinn.com/mining/files/2011/11/1261296_metal_texture_3.jpg" alt="" width="150" height="100" class="size-full wp-image-880" /></a>In its April 2012 outlook report for 2012 and 2013, The World Steel Association reported that apparent steel use in United States (5.7%), China (4%), India (6.9%) and Central and South America (6.8%) would rise in 2012 while use in EU and Japan would decline due to Eurozone woes and exchange rate appreciation respectively. </p>
<p>Other regions forecast to increase apparent steel use includes CIS (4.1%) and MENA (5.7%) with global apparent steel use to rise by 3.6% in 2012. Despite the solid growth of world steel demand anticipated in 2012, uncertainties such as a worsening euro debt crisis, high oil prices and geopolitical tensions in oil producing regions and the possibility of a hard Chinese landing remain significant downside risks.</p>
<p>Interestingly, The World Steel Association forecast that by 2013, the emerging and developing economies will account for almost 75% of the world&#8217;s demand for steel, in sharp contrast to 61% in 2007. </p>
